The Maldivian government has signed a landmark agreement to deploy 38 megawatt-hours (MWh) of battery energy storage systems (BESS) alongside energy management systems (EMS) across 18 residential islands, as part of its transition to renewable energy.

Average system prices range from $7,500-$13,000 for 10-20kWh installations, representing a 50% cost reduction since 2020. The United States leads with generous 30% federal tax credits (ITC) combined with state programs, reducing payback periods to 3-4 years.
